模块化存储提取系统是一种通过标准化的模块单元实现数据高效存取和管理的技术,其核心在于利用模块化设计,将复杂的数据处理过程分解为多个独立的步骤,每个步骤由一个或多个模块完成,这种方法不仅提高了系统的灵活性和可扩展性,还使得数据的存取更加高效和可靠,以下是对模块化存储提取系统提取方法的详细阐述:
一、模块化存储提取系统
模块化存储提取系统通常包括数据预处理模块、候选设备关键词提取模块、基于搜索引擎的设备信息提取模块以及重定向和动态HTML响应处理模块等核心组件,这些模块协同工作,共同完成从原始数据中提取有用信息的任务。
二、提取方法详解
模块名称 | 功能描述 | 提取方法 |
数据预处理模块 | 过滤非物联网设备的HTTP(S)响应,并从响应中提取可能包含设备信息的文本 | 1. 分析HTTP(S)响应头和响应体的特征 2. 使用正则表达式等技术过滤掉无关字符串 |
候选设备关键词提取模块 | 基于规则库提取候选的设备品牌、类型和型号关键词 | 1. 利用FlashText算法实现高效提取 2. 根据设备指纹字段和对应的正则表达式进行匹配 |
基于搜索引擎的设备信息提取模块 | 借助搜索引擎辅助确定最终的设备信息 | 1. 将提取的候选关键词作为搜索查询发送给搜索引擎 2. 分析返回的搜索结果,结合机器学习技术进行深度分析和验证 |
重定向和动态HTML响应处理模块 | 处理物联网设备的HTTP(S)响应中的重定向和动态HTML现象 | 1. 识别出响应中的重定向链,并追踪到最终的响应内容 2. 使用动态内容抓取技术(如Selenium或PhantomJS)模拟浏览器行为,获取最终的HTML内容 |
三、系统优化与未来工作
在实际应用中,模块化存储提取系统需要不断优化以提高性能和稳定性,可以通过改进数据预处理算法来提高过滤效率,或者通过升级搜索引擎接口来加快设备信息提取速度,随着物联网技术的不断发展,新设备和新协议的出现也对系统提出了新的挑战,因此需要持续关注行业动态并进行相应的技术更新。
四、相关问答FAQs
Q1: 模块化存储提取系统适用于哪些场景?<br>
A1: 模块化存储提取系统适用于需要高效、准确提取大量数据的场景,如物联网设备识别、网络安全监测、大数据分析等。
Q2: 如何评估模块化存储提取系统的性能?<br>
A2: 评估模块化存储提取系统的性能可以从多个方面入手,包括提取准确率、处理速度、系统稳定性以及对复杂网络环境的适应性等,通过设计一系列实验来测试这些指标,可以全面了解系统的性能表现。
五、小编有话说
模块化存储提取系统作为一种高效的数据处理技术,在物联网、大数据等领域具有广泛的应用前景,通过不断优化和升级系统组件,我们可以更好地应对日益增长的数据量和复杂度挑战,为企业和个人提供更加精准、可靠的数据服务,我们也期待更多的技术创新能够推动这一领域的发展,为我们带来更多惊喜和便利。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1446240.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复